[gnome-code-assistance/wip/vala: 18/20] [backends/vala] Simplified namespaces



commit cdc3a823b8cdb7450e6e99c884c9d8d0e445aa9c
Author: Jesse van den Kieboom <jessevdk gmail com>
Date:   Mon Nov 18 09:59:29 2013 +0100

    [backends/vala] Simplified namespaces

 backends/vala/dbus.vala        |   32 ++++++++++++++++----------------
 backends/vala/diagnostics.vala |    9 ++-------
 backends/vala/document.vala    |    5 -----
 backends/vala/service.vala     |    7 +------
 backends/vala/types.vala       |    7 +------
 5 files changed, 20 insertions(+), 40 deletions(-)
---
diff --git a/backends/vala/dbus.vala b/backends/vala/dbus.vala
index 1835574..b6ac816 100644
--- a/backends/vala/dbus.vala
+++ b/backends/vala/dbus.vala
@@ -17,15 +17,15 @@
  * along with gnome-code-assistance.  If not, see <http://www.gnu.org/licenses/>.
  */
 
-namespace Gca.Backends.Vala.DBus
+namespace DBus
 {
 
 [DBus (name = "org.gnome.CodeAssist.v1.Document")]
 public class Document : Object
 {
-       private Gca.Backends.Vala.Document? d_document;
+       private global::Document? d_document;
 
-       public Document(Gca.Backends.Vala.Document? document = null)
+       public Document(global::Document? document = null)
        {
                d_document = document;
        }
@@ -34,9 +34,9 @@ public class Document : Object
 [DBus (name = "org.gnome.CodeAssist.v1.Diagnostics")]
 public class Diagnostics : Object
 {
-       private Gca.Backends.Vala.Document? d_document;
+       private global::Document? d_document;
 
-       public Diagnostics(Gca.Backends.Vala.Document? document = null)
+       public Diagnostics(global::Document? document = null)
        {
                d_document = document;
        }
@@ -55,7 +55,7 @@ public class Diagnostics : Object
 }
 
 [DBus (name = "org.freedesktop.DBus")]
-interface FreedesktopDBus : Object {
+public interface FreedesktopDBus : Object {
        public signal void name_owner_changed(string name, string oldowner, string newowner);
 }
 
@@ -65,25 +65,25 @@ public class Service : Object
        class Document
        {
                public uint id;
-               public Gca.Backends.Vala.Document document;
+               public global::Document document;
 
                public ObjectPath path;
 
-               public Gca.Backends.Vala.DBus.Document ddocument;
+               public DBus.Document ddocument;
                public uint ddocument_regid;
 
-               public Gca.Backends.Vala.DBus.Diagnostics ddiagnostics;
+               public Diagnostics ddiagnostics;
                public uint ddiagnostics_regid;
 
-               public Document(Gca.Backends.Vala.Document document, uint id)
+               public Document(global::Document document, uint id)
                {
                        this.id = id;
                        this.document = document;
 
-                       ddocument = new Gca.Backends.Vala.DBus.Document(document);
+                       ddocument = new DBus.Document(document);
                        ddiagnostics_regid = 0;
 
-                       ddiagnostics = new Gca.Backends.Vala.DBus.Diagnostics(document);
+                       ddiagnostics = new DBus.Diagnostics(document);
                        ddiagnostics_regid = 0;
                }
        }
@@ -92,7 +92,7 @@ public class Service : Object
        {
                public uint id;
                public string name;
-               public Gca.Backends.Vala.Service service;
+               public global::Service service;
                public Gee.HashMap<string, Document> docs;
                public uint nextid;
 
@@ -101,7 +101,7 @@ public class Service : Object
                        this.id = id;
                        this.name = name;
 
-                       service = new Gca.Backends.Vala.Service();
+                       service = new global::Service();
                        docs = new Gee.HashMap<string, Document>();
 
                        nextid = 0;
@@ -172,7 +172,7 @@ public class Service : Object
 
        private Document make_document(App app, string path, string client_path)
        {
-               var ndoc = new Gca.Backends.Vala.Document(path);
+               var ndoc = new global::Document(path);
                ndoc.client_path = client_path;
 
                var doc = new Document(ndoc, app.nextid);
@@ -285,7 +285,7 @@ public class Service : Object
        }
 }
 
-public class Transport
+class Transport
 {
        private Service d_service;
        private MainLoop d_main;
diff --git a/backends/vala/diagnostics.vala b/backends/vala/diagnostics.vala
index 7a5f8a3..e9c7dff 100644
--- a/backends/vala/diagnostics.vala
+++ b/backends/vala/diagnostics.vala
@@ -18,12 +18,9 @@
  * along with gnome-code-assistance.  If not, see <http://www.gnu.org/licenses/>.
  */
 
-using global::Vala;
+using Vala;
 
-namespace Gca.Backends.Vala
-{
-
-public class Diagnostics : Report
+class Diagnostics : Report
 {
        private Diagnostic[] d_diagnostics;
        public string path { get; set; }
@@ -131,6 +128,4 @@ public class Diagnostics : Report
        }
 }
 
-}
-
 /* vi:ts=4: */
diff --git a/backends/vala/document.vala b/backends/vala/document.vala
index 60387b8..167eb59 100644
--- a/backends/vala/document.vala
+++ b/backends/vala/document.vala
@@ -17,9 +17,6 @@
  * along with gnome-code-assistance.  If not, see <http://www.gnu.org/licenses/>.
  */
 
-namespace Gca.Backends.Vala
-{
-
 public class Document : Object
 {
        public string path { get; construct set; }
@@ -35,6 +32,4 @@ public class Document : Object
        }
 }
 
-}
-
 /* vi:ex:ts=4 */
diff --git a/backends/vala/service.vala b/backends/vala/service.vala
index 0a0c4d0..aa4f2b7 100644
--- a/backends/vala/service.vala
+++ b/backends/vala/service.vala
@@ -18,10 +18,7 @@
  * along with gnome-code-assistance.  If not, see <http://www.gnu.org/licenses/>.
  */
 
-using global::Vala;
-
-namespace Gca.Backends.Vala
-{
+using Vala;
 
 public class Service : Object
 {
@@ -53,6 +50,4 @@ public class Service : Object
        }
 }
 
-}
-
 /* vi:ex:ts=4 */
diff --git a/backends/vala/types.vala b/backends/vala/types.vala
index cf80ad3..2a485a2 100644
--- a/backends/vala/types.vala
+++ b/backends/vala/types.vala
@@ -17,9 +17,6 @@
  * along with gnome-code-assistance.  If not, see <http://www.gnu.org/licenses/>.
  */
 
-namespace Gca.Backends.Vala
-{
-
 public struct SourceLocation
 {
        public int64 line;
@@ -57,7 +54,7 @@ public struct Fixit
        public string replacement;
 }
 
-public enum Severity
+enum Severity
 {
        NONE,
        INFO,
@@ -75,6 +72,4 @@ public struct Diagnostic
        public string message;
 }
 
-}
-
 /* vi:ex:ts=4 */


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]